SWiSH Forum
Forum użytkowników programów SWiSH

SWiSH Max - Załadowane informacje z plików swf nakładają się na siebie

KrzysztofZ - Pon 03 Lut, 2014 16:46
Temat postu: Załadowane informacje z plików swf nakładają się na siebie
Jest to pierwszy mój post na forum dlatego witam wszystkich.

Zrobiłem sobie proste menu, nauczyłem się (dzięki forum) dodawać pliki swf, dodawać teksty, preloader itp.

Moje pytanie jest następujące:
- klikając w menu na przycisk O_mnie (ładuje się swf i wszystko jest ok), natomiast gdy od razu klikam na przycisk w menu Start (też ładuje się plik, ale nakłada się on na wyświetlony tekst z poprzedniego swf-a - jak temu zapobiec ?

Przepraszam za tak banalne pytanie, ale nie znam na razie Swishmaxa (uczę się od 2 dni), forum też oczywiście przeszukuję na okrągło, a i tak nie jestem w stanie wszystkiego znaleźć.

Januszr - Pon 03 Lut, 2014 18:36

Usuń zeszłego SWF poprzez remove albo _visible=false.
Trudno zgadnąć, bez SWI :)
Warto także pamiętać aby przycisk do właśnie otwartego/załadowanego swf był nieaktywny, gdy ten swf jest wyświetlany - ale to szczegół.

KrzysztofZ - Pon 03 Lut, 2014 19:13

Właśnie o takie informacje mi chodzi - nie mam pojęcia gdzie to zmienić:
- remove albo _visible=false
- przycisk do właśnie otwartego/załadowanego swf był nieaktywny

Poszukam, jak nie znajdę to poproszę o pomoc.

Januszr - Pon 03 Lut, 2014 19:34

yhm...
KrzysztofZ - Pon 03 Lut, 2014 19:56

Niestety nie otworzę pliku - moja kompilacja SM4 to 2011.09.19

Nie wiem, czy to jest dobre rozwiązanie:

1. Do przycisku O_mnie dodałem w skrypcie

on (release) {
Kontener.loadMovie("d:\\Strona WWW\\O_mnie.swf");
}
on (release) {Kontener2._visible = false
}

2. Do przycisku Start dodałem w skrypcie

on (press) {
Kontener2.loadMovie("d:\\Strona WWW\\Film3.swf");
}
on (release) {Kontener._visible = false
}

Januszr - Pon 03 Lut, 2014 21:52

Bez swi nie zobaczę :)
Aktualizacje SWISH są za free. W stopce znajduje się info, skąd można zassać najnowszą wersję. Zainstalowanie najnowszej wersji nie powoduje utraty licencji na starsze.
Innymi słowy: jak nie chcesz otwierać SWI ode mnie to załącz od siebie pliki na których można pracować.

KrzysztofZ - Wto 04 Lut, 2014 09:14

Załączam plik swi bez dodatkowych plików, jeżeli nie wystarczy do wrzucę resztę.
Januszr - Wto 04 Lut, 2014 10:39

W ZIP masz podgląd - jak Ci się podoba i to jest to co potrzebowałeś to niestety ale musisz sobie zassać najnowszą wersję. Tyle co mogę zrobić.
KrzysztofZ - Wto 04 Lut, 2014 11:01

Zassałem nową wersję SW4, ale nie mam zgodności językowej. Pre-relase EN nie akceptuje mojego klucza.
Januszr - Wto 04 Lut, 2014 12:46

OOOOOOOOOppppppppppppps! a sądziłem, że moje wyjaśnienia i porady przed zakupem - aby brać wersję ENG - były jasne :(
To nie wiem jak Ci pomóc :) Mi onegdaj SupportCall dorzucił za free licencję ENG. Głownie dlatego, że prerelease nie miała paskudnego błędu, który był w wersji oficjalnej. Zawsze możesz zapytać - pewnie też dostaniesz wersję eng.

Możesz także założyć konto chwilowe typu "gorący_stefan_17@wp.pl" albo "mokra_agatka89@onet.pl" czy jakieś inne - tylko po to aby uzyskać 15 dniowy klucz. Ważne, abyś oficjalnego adresu mail w to nie mieszał.

KrzysztofZ - Wto 04 Lut, 2014 13:21

Z oficjalnej strony Swish PL mam informacje, że "Jest możliwość bezpłatnego dodania licencji na wersj ANG do Pana konta". Mam tylko napisać prośbę na maila. Napisałem i czekam na odzew.
Januszr - Wto 04 Lut, 2014 13:25

To bardzo miło, że się zmieniło. Ja musiałem się tłumaczyć przy zmianie licencji SM2 (nie 4) na ENG. Pewnie zaraz będziesz miał. I nagle zaczniemy rozmawiać podobnym językiem :)
KrzysztofZ - Czw 06 Lut, 2014 21:00

Właśnie 20 min. temu dołączyli mi licencję EN - wszystko gra. Jutro sobie przeanalizuję Pana skrypt.
Januszr - Pią 07 Lut, 2014 08:51

Powodzenia.
KrzysztofZ - Pią 07 Lut, 2014 14:32

Menu działa ok.
Niestety problem z usuwaniem poprzednich informacji pozostał.
Klikam w menu np. Kontakt - ładuje się film, następnie klikam na O_mnie - ładuje się film ale poprzedni tekst na ekranie zostaje.

Januszr - Pią 07 Lut, 2014 15:38

Załącz wszystko - tak abym nie musiał robić własnych filmów. I przestań proszę z tym "pan", bo to nie miejsce na aż tak daleko rozwinięte konwenanse.
Jak nie wejdzie wszystko w zip (nie da się załączyć na forum) to usuń proszę wszystkie obrazi - zostaw wektory. Wtedy po zzipowaniu powinno być ok. Ewentualnie wrzuć na jakiś serwer i podaj link :)

KrzysztofZ - Pią 07 Lut, 2014 16:12

Ok. Wrzucam wszystko.
Januszr - Pią 07 Lut, 2014 16:49

Tiaaaaaa...
po co kontener do każdego swf? Zmieniłem i wygląda ok. Plik Film3.swf usunąłem, bo ważył za dużo. Nie mam pojęcia dlaczego skalujesz fotografie w Swish - możesz zaimportować do swish niewielkie obrazy, wtedy SWF ważyłby kilkadziesiąt kilo, no i nie warto zmieniać proporcji obrazów w swish, no ale to nie tego dotyczył temat :)

Postaraj się ponadto o podawanie ścieżki swf jako arbitralnej, czyli innej niż dysk d/moje dokumenty itp, bo na serwerze nie ma pewnie dysku d/moje dokumenty - prawda?

KrzysztofZ - Pią 07 Lut, 2014 17:00

Dzięki. Już na to patrzę.
Co do ścieżki to oczywiście masz rację. Przed wysłaniem na serwer to zmienię.

PS. Szukam właśnie co zmieniłeś żeby to działało.

Januszr - Pią 07 Lut, 2014 17:04

Ścieżki do filmów oraz ładowanie do tego samego kontener2.
KrzysztofZ - Pią 07 Lut, 2014 17:10

Co do kontenerów to zauważyłem, że wszystko jest ładowane do jednego.
Natomiast nie pomyślałem o ścieżkach.


Powered by phpBB modified by Przemo © 2003 phpBB Group